The street in brief

Sales on Dorset Close are mostly terraced houses. The median sale price is £147,500, about 42% below the typical TA9 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£1,810, below the district's £2,805.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across TA9 prices have held broadly level over the last few years. The record shows 25 sales across 16 homes since 2005.

Dorset Close's £147,500 median sits about 42% below TA9's £252,373; on floor space it runs £1,810/m² against the district's £2,805/m² (-35%).

Street and TA9 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
